Place of Performance Largest percentage of work under issued task orders completed at: Missouri United States.
Ceiling Exceeded Total obligated funds of $61,653,926 has exceeded the reported contract ceiling of $45,680,986. This may prevent future funds from being obligated to this federal supply schedule. Note, however, that the government can often amend the ceiling to allow for additional awards or in some cases may not have properly updated the ceiling in public records.
Amendment Since initial award the Ordering Period End Date was extended from 08/14/16 to 08/14/21.
ABM Federal Sales was awarded Multiple Award Schedule (MAS) GS25F0042L GS25F0042L by the General Services Administration (GSA) for Federal Supply Schedule Contract in August 2001. The schedule has a current duration of 20 years and was awarded full & open with NAICS 333298 and PSC 3610 via direct negotiation acquisition procedures with 999 bids received. To date, $41,562,247 has been obligated through this vehicle with a potential value of all existing task orders of $68,966,859. The total ceiling is $45,680,986, of which 101% has been used. As of today, the FSS has a total reported backlog of $7,312,933.
